Output 12081179622f77e682c319db3e554e3e3b40b179e98cf1968e0250919fc18223:0

value
494005
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 90d693acdeb788bfc9f450b136157a2f6b09b74b OP_EQUALVERIFY OP_CHECKSIG
address
1ECqMgjABfSH2jCiM9vu1cnVMuTPQDucmW
transaction
12081179622f77e682c319db3e554e3e3b40b179e98cf1968e0250919fc18223
spent
true